Scottish Widows has been working to help people plan their financial futures since it was founded as Scotland's first mutual life office in 1815.
Here you can find out more about our history and how we became one of the most recognised brands in the life, pensions and investment industry.
The strength of the Scottish Widows brand owes a lot to the - then radical - decision taken in 1986 to create a living logo: the Scottish Widow
The world of financial services was changing, and becoming more competitive, so we decided to create a step-change in our marketing.
Every aspect of our business was reviewed, including how our company and our values were maintained and promoted. The result was the 1986 'Looking Good' campaign, which broke new ground in financial services advertising.
The impact was immediate with Scottish Widows becoming a household name. The Scottish Widow is now part of the country's popular culture, and Scottish Widows is one of the most recognised brands in the life, pensions and investments industry. (Source: Marketminder February 2006)
